Mooney, G. A.; Bligh, J. G.; Leinster, S. J. – Medical Teacher, 1998
Presents a system of classification for describing computer-based assessment techniques based on the level of action and educational activity they offer. Illustrates 10 computer-based assessment techniques and discusses their educational value. Contains 14 references. (Author)
